Sumitomo Mitsui Trust Group Inc. Acquires 43,507 Shares of Philip Morris International Inc. $PM

Sumitomo Mitsui Trust Group Inc. grew its holdings in shares of Philip Morris International Inc. (NYSE:PMFree Report) by 1.4% in the 3rd qu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The fund owned 3,219,508 shares of the company’s stock after acquiring an additional 43,507 shares during the period. Sumitomo Mitsui Trust Group Inc. owned about 0.21% of Philip Morris International worth $522,204,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

About Philip Morris International

(Free Report)

Philip Morris International Inc (NYSE: PM) is a global tobacco company that manufactures and sells cigarettes, other nicotine-containing products and a growing portfolio of smoke-free alternatives for adult smokers. The firm traces its corporate roots to the 19th century Philip Morris enterprise and was established as an independent, publicly traded company following a 2008 separation from what is now Altria. Since the spin-off, the company has focused on serving international markets outside the United States.

PMI’s product mix includes traditional combustible cigarettes as well as smoke-free offerings such as heated tobacco systems and other reduced-risk products.
